One aspect where Estonia and Bolivia can share their cultural experiences is through traditional music and dance. Both countries have vibrant musical traditions that are deeply rooted in their histories and have been passed down through generations. In Estonia, traditional folk music plays a significant role in cultural celebrations and festivals, with instruments like the kannel (a traditional plucked string instrument) being commonly used. Similarly, Bolivia is known for its diverse music styles, ranging from the haunting melodies of the Andes played on instruments like the charango to the lively rhythms of the Afro-Bolivian communities in the Yungas region. Additionally, both Estonia and Bolivia have unique culinary traditions that reflect their respective histories and environments. In Estonia, traditional dishes like mulgipuder (a barley and potato porridge) and sült (jellied meat) are enjoyed during special occasions and holidays. On the other hand, Bolivia's culinary scene is a colorful mix of indigenous ingredients like quinoa and potatoes, blended with Spanish influences to create dishes like salteñas (meat-filled pastries) and pique a lo macho (a hearty meat and vegetable stir-fry). Furthermore, both countries place a strong emphasis on preserving their cultural heritage and traditions. In Estonia, initiatives like the Song and Dance Celebration, where thousands of performers come together to celebrate their shared cultural identity through music and dance, showcase the importance of preserving traditional arts. Similarly, Bolivia's recognition of indigenous languages and customs in its constitution demonstrates a commitment to safeguarding the rich cultural diversity of the country. Overall, while Estonia and Bolivia may be geographically distant, they can still find common ground in their appreciation for traditional music, dance, cuisine, and cultural heritage. By embracing each other's cultural differences and similarities, these two countries can foster a deeper understanding and appreciation for the unique ways in which they express their identities.
